On my PC during the year I archive monthly to a PST file. Each year I start a new PST file. If I need to look back on an email I open one or a series of the PST files.

Can I archive to a PST with Entorage and can I open multiple PST files?
Or is there another way of accomplishing the same objectives (archive and read old mails)?

Entourage doesn't provide direct support for PST files, as this is a Windows
Outlook file format (actually "Windows Messaging" if you go back far enough
:) ).

Although Entourage won't be able to read your PST files directly, there are
tools and methods available to import PST files into Entourage. You can

In terms of archiving your e-mail to an offline store, Entourage provides a
couple of ways to do this... You can move the messages from your Exchange
folders into your "On My Computer" store, which will remove them from the
Exchange server but leave them in your main Entourage store.

If the goal is to keep a fairly compact Entourage database, you can also
export these items to an archive file instead, which is similar in concept
to a PST file, however it's not as flexible in terms of the ability to just
open and attach to it -- it's more of an offline export of your mail, and I
believe the only way to actually read the content is to re-import it.

Another possibility if you wanted the best of both worlds -- the ability to
keep your database small but also have easy access to your archived items --
would be to export them from your main Entourage database/identity, and then
create a separate "offline" Entourage identity and re-import your archive
items into that database. You could then switch to that identity (database)
when you wanted to look at your historical data.
